summaryrefslogtreecommitdiff
path: root/kde-frameworks/kdesignerplugin
diff options
context:
space:
mode:
Diffstat (limited to 'kde-frameworks/kdesignerplugin')
-rw-r--r--kde-frameworks/kdesignerplugin/Manifest8
-rw-r--r--kde-frameworks/kdesignerplugin/kdesignerplugin-5.60.0.ebuild59
-rw-r--r--kde-frameworks/kdesignerplugin/kdesignerplugin-5.64.0.ebuild2
-rw-r--r--kde-frameworks/kdesignerplugin/kdesignerplugin-5.65.0.ebuild25
-rw-r--r--kde-frameworks/kdesignerplugin/metadata.xml4
5 files changed, 30 insertions, 68 deletions
diff --git a/kde-frameworks/kdesignerplugin/Manifest b/kde-frameworks/kdesignerplugin/Manifest
index 5e4b6489bebf..42ad6170e21f 100644
--- a/kde-frameworks/kdesignerplugin/Manifest
+++ b/kde-frameworks/kdesignerplugin/Manifest
@@ -1,5 +1,5 @@
-DIST kdesignerplugin-5.60.0.tar.xz 90800 BLAKE2B 2411b3f655cfac356361d70fdb798f27acad6af98f03625efadca254f91cebacc5d12a60a4dc6fa2dc8514f037881b36f1ff0e271137ad3925436e9d2fec9f5d SHA512 994463669a7996894acd2526f8931ec3081ab801dfc690f2895c9d24c0342ea3f667666e47c0da5ed5a9ae232c7425a7f23aa02792d00eecae71ac8fa6cf4375
DIST kdesignerplugin-5.64.0.tar.xz 71080 BLAKE2B 4d60091cd64541e5e0af91b5ce2ed350188cad75f3bf58d12b90c77f82a9c912df0543a8f0d4b2371e7c378d0ce08fc327b356270225613ed2a0a873cc99133c SHA512 abaace216390f35d94bdf8f608b0d8bca475dc3bc0ab193d71774f4904669f86c7e8b600a390fd1470f3e8f57e52885aa89d7d38468644176006e72d981e83e1
-EBUILD kdesignerplugin-5.60.0.ebuild 1660 BLAKE2B e2c399a055c064951a69277511fbc1034f36f84369d279002c90e345174b1350045ac42d56a00a10634648848b653bbfd83faca9452e9572eb798684d6d9fb2b SHA512 411117c96ca9d0672941653cab18e0c86b8adaa4968df368bd9d1a2301d4be5061c2b0fda70de771ad0542a72cb5213205e679d6af098462b31875fd3d4a389c
-EBUILD kdesignerplugin-5.64.0.ebuild 547 BLAKE2B 4f86dcbc4bfc7a29bfa843129aa10bf8466ce96f481d3c748073c54bdefd191aaa2618e1b46e6e4ef6fdd231c85511d6e7b10d4db6feafebcfaf3ae9f404a66b SHA512 c6194b0dee1a4ade93fb5edffa6ce8ed1f60d1d7655f315eaa3769aa48521d69d598723fe1f19cf3afdf88a2ca647028eb9306746e7a6ba41b68d28fbed2127a
-MISC metadata.xml 402 BLAKE2B c6bd347d2ec708beeff1a5e62dd8b6915a884afb3810841adf5bda651d5fa2caca0f3375e63d01e4af4b87fc955b6df0483d569746ece2d8b79948fd3b009b1f SHA512 c53b159358adf3556c50482484c631542f17a968d9b9481b6efb6552ab1244753f86fb3b992bc47119a1f6df3c4dab0f003887ea9c45207cbb1d19878dace05b
+DIST kdesignerplugin-5.65.0.tar.xz 71152 BLAKE2B 733c281b0ca6e67e09adf46583c8a75746eec364586700263d7d02846a8e6189650e79f27729c7ea5fda59d1cb264cde40daba9c45b1b4f55c90ca50ebec0ec4 SHA512 4caf89f2ea2b52697b967d3025217ac49d4dde8b475af8605e5a7a7e7014a7fb1d6da2433e8b3162e33eb1ed85bf8cdcb8c50cf5bb1de1cb9d4243754a90614a
+EBUILD kdesignerplugin-5.64.0.ebuild 544 BLAKE2B 7f39fe6edecd467c40931dc5b4dd516221733e116a07ed2a6f0e4889967b8858d35c53d09f8c4146cfca8cdb5ad4fe1d5adc6fd1c5fd826a2062b162199eb4c8 SHA512 509521f39715966d6a3fd41938274c785ba17d5b287b3f686ce8415511d36cf5a167688a9086f48b739bea40113c5721e39be7f7759888681b5d7cccc62783f2
+EBUILD kdesignerplugin-5.65.0.ebuild 547 BLAKE2B 4f86dcbc4bfc7a29bfa843129aa10bf8466ce96f481d3c748073c54bdefd191aaa2618e1b46e6e4ef6fdd231c85511d6e7b10d4db6feafebcfaf3ae9f404a66b SHA512 c6194b0dee1a4ade93fb5edffa6ce8ed1f60d1d7655f315eaa3769aa48521d69d598723fe1f19cf3afdf88a2ca647028eb9306746e7a6ba41b68d28fbed2127a
+MISC metadata.xml 249 BLAKE2B ad415db89e5dee1627aa77f44ded9d4e1e5b8217d06c7ca25bbaa3fe92ce67c2b1090957c45a821b407d7927e5af798498aa6a5b903895ee1af8ee20a446c7f7 SHA512 76a5a340b13f0053ca3c5e94ed24380ea8d29b45ac8655419e22eaadb1e4a827c04d2e7e36b65145c4964e6526f656618fc6ac144e277ef53cb7373e6239e3c3
diff --git a/kde-frameworks/kdesignerplugin/kdesignerplugin-5.60.0.ebuild b/kde-frameworks/kdesignerplugin/kdesignerplugin-5.60.0.ebuild
deleted file mode 100644
index 35c17d9b614c..000000000000
--- a/kde-frameworks/kdesignerplugin/kdesignerplugin-5.60.0.ebuild
+++ /dev/null
@@ -1,59 +0,0 @@
-# Copyright 1999-2019 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=7
-
-KDE_HANDBOOK="optional"
-KDE_QTHELP="false"
-KDE_TEST="false"
-inherit kde5
-
-DESCRIPTION="Framework providing plugins to use KDE frameworks widgets in QtDesigner"
-LICENSE="LGPL-2.1+"
-KEYWORDS="amd64 ~arm arm64 x86"
-IUSE="designer nls webkit"
-
-BDEPEND="
- nls? ( $(add_qt_dep linguist-tools) )
-"
-DEPEND="
- $(add_frameworks_dep kconfig)
- $(add_frameworks_dep kcoreaddons)
- designer? (
- $(add_qt_dep designer)
- $(add_frameworks_dep kcompletion)
- $(add_frameworks_dep kconfigwidgets)
- $(add_frameworks_dep kiconthemes)
- $(add_frameworks_dep kio)
- $(add_frameworks_dep kitemviews)
- $(add_frameworks_dep kplotting)
- $(add_frameworks_dep ktextwidgets)
- $(add_frameworks_dep kwidgetsaddons)
- $(add_frameworks_dep kxmlgui)
- $(add_frameworks_dep sonnet)
- )
- webkit? (
- $(add_qt_dep designer)
- $(add_qt_dep qtgui)
- $(add_frameworks_dep kdewebkit)
- )
-"
-RDEPEND="${DEPEND}"
-
-src_configure() {
- local mycmakeargs=(
- $(cmake-utils_use_find_package designer KF5Completion)
- $(cmake-utils_use_find_package designer KF5ConfigWidgets)
- $(cmake-utils_use_find_package designer KF5IconThemes)
- $(cmake-utils_use_find_package designer KF5ItemViews)
- $(cmake-utils_use_find_package designer KF5KIO)
- $(cmake-utils_use_find_package designer KF5Plotting)
- $(cmake-utils_use_find_package designer KF5Sonnet)
- $(cmake-utils_use_find_package designer KF5TextWidgets)
- $(cmake-utils_use_find_package designer KF5WidgetsAddons)
- $(cmake-utils_use_find_package designer KF5XmlGui)
- $(cmake-utils_use_find_package webkit KF5WebKit)
- )
-
- kde5_src_configure
-}
diff --git a/kde-frameworks/kdesignerplugin/kdesignerplugin-5.64.0.ebuild b/kde-frameworks/kdesignerplugin/kdesignerplugin-5.64.0.ebuild
index f83e326bda5d..01b67fba2807 100644
--- a/kde-frameworks/kdesignerplugin/kdesignerplugin-5.64.0.ebuild
+++ b/kde-frameworks/kdesignerplugin/kdesignerplugin-5.64.0.ebuild
@@ -12,7 +12,7 @@ inherit ecm kde.org
DESCRIPTION="Framework providing plugins to use KDE frameworks widgets in QtDesigner"
LICENSE="LGPL-2.1+"
-KEYWORDS="~amd64 ~arm ~arm64 ~x86"
+KEYWORDS="amd64 ~arm arm64 x86"
IUSE="nls"
BDEPEND="
diff --git a/kde-frameworks/kdesignerplugin/kdesignerplugin-5.65.0.ebuild b/kde-frameworks/kdesignerplugin/kdesignerplugin-5.65.0.ebuild
new file mode 100644
index 000000000000..f83e326bda5d
--- /dev/null
+++ b/kde-frameworks/kdesignerplugin/kdesignerplugin-5.65.0.ebuild
@@ -0,0 +1,25 @@
+# Copyright 1999-2019 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=7
+
+ECM_HANDBOOK="optional"
+ECM_QTHELP="false"
+ECM_TEST="false"
+PVCUT=$(ver_cut 1-2)
+QTMIN=5.12.3
+inherit ecm kde.org
+
+DESCRIPTION="Framework providing plugins to use KDE frameworks widgets in QtDesigner"
+LICENSE="LGPL-2.1+"
+KEYWORDS="~amd64 ~arm ~arm64 ~x86"
+IUSE="nls"
+
+BDEPEND="
+ nls? ( >=dev-qt/linguist-tools-${QTMIN}:5 )
+"
+DEPEND="
+ >=kde-frameworks/kconfig-${PVCUT}:5
+ >=kde-frameworks/kcoreaddons-${PVCUT}:5
+"
+RDEPEND="${DEPEND}"
diff --git a/kde-frameworks/kdesignerplugin/metadata.xml b/kde-frameworks/kdesignerplugin/metadata.xml
index 0e20c8c32073..2fdbf33d963d 100644
--- a/kde-frameworks/kdesignerplugin/metadata.xml
+++ b/kde-frameworks/kdesignerplugin/metadata.xml
@@ -5,8 +5,4 @@
<email>kde@gentoo.org</email>
<name>Gentoo KDE Project</name>
</maintainer>
- <use>
- <flag name="designer">Build KF5 widgets plugin for QtDesigner</flag>
- <flag name="webkit">Build kdewebkit plugin for QtDesigner</flag>
- </use>
</pkgmetadata>